A few more Nokia N95 reviews floating around

By Stefan Constantinescu on Saturday, April 14th, 2007 at 10:29 PM PST In Devices

The reviews for the N95 don’t stop!

Mark over at Gizmodo made a nice round up of 5 reviews. Some I linked to, some I haven’t. I found these today:

C|Net’s Bonnie Cha:

Likes:

  • Beautiful screen
  • Large keys
  • Love the 5 MP camera
  • GPS is great, but it took a while to get a lock
  • Call quality was like being on a landline

Dislikes:

  • $750
  • No USA 3G
  • Battery life
  • Phone feels cheap
  • Locking mechanism isn’t strong enough; phone opens when you put it in your pocket
  • No document editing, only viewing
  • S60 is sluggish

Lisa Gade of Mobile Tech Review:

Likes:

  • Great bundled accessories. Asia gets a nice leather case
  • Build quality
  • Large keys
  • Built in stereo speakers sound awesome
  • Call quality is outstanding
  • Browser
  • More responsive than Windows Mobile, but less responsive than Palm (NSDQ: PALM)
  • GPS rocks, but takes a few minutes to get a satellite lock
  • Best video recorded on the market
  • Photos are great most of the time, but sometimes a dedicated camera or a Sony Cybershot will produce a better result
  • Battery will last you thru the end of the day

Dislikes:

  • Screen slides from side to side
  • No USA 3G
  • No document creation or editing, only viewing
  • $750
  • Software Bug: When selecting an address for the maps application, only the first word in the address is used
  • Noise with included earbuds
  • LED Flash

Sascha Segan of PC Magazine:

Likes:

  • S60 feels fast, very fast
  • Best music phone ever reviewed
  • Very good reception
  • Image quality is competent enough to play with dedicated cameras

Dislikes:

  • $750
  • No USA 3G
  • "Slowest autofocus ever"
  • Poor flash
  • Turn off image stabilization or your videos give you a "wave" effect
  • Hiss can be heard in the quiet parts of music
  • GPS isn’t as sensitive as dedicated units, but still a pleasure to use
